I don't think it's a driver issue. Other wooting keyboards work fine on the same windows computer. This wooting 60he has this restore connection problem on other windows computers.
Have you tried restoring with a different cable?
If this happens on other computers too, even after trying a different USB cable, the keyboard might be stuck in restore mode. In this case check this article: https://help.wooting.io/article/210-fix-right-side-of-60he-not-working
